Green Amethyst is one of the most interesting stones we carry. I'll be honest with you. It took me awhile to warm up to them, but once I wrapped my head around the idea, I really like them. I mean really -- Amethyst is PURPLE, yes? Well it turns out that are small pockets of light sage green quartz, also known as Prasiolite. There's simply not enough around to be marketable, but someone started monkeying around with regular Amethyst, and managed to turn it into this cool green color.
What's so cool about it is it's neutrality. It won't argue or fight with much of anything you wear. It's a complimentary color, which means it goes with anything, not trying to take center stage.
